Review: https://bedroomproducersblog.com/2023/11/16/psycho-circuitry-minivca/ D/L: https://psychocircuitry.com/mini-vca.html MiniVCA+ is peak based VCA style compressor, featuring 3 feed-forward VCA action modes to enhance your audio. A robust harmonics section that goes from subtle to extreme! 3 Harmonics modes, 2 switchable output transformer simulations, auto-release adapted for each action mode, soft knee option, external sidechain and high-pass filter, it has you covered. Newly redesigned oversampling system offering up to x16 rate, and a new channel mode setting to force mono operation or go into dual mono operation.4 points

Yes, it's an infomercial for Gullfoss. But it includes relatable demonstrations of frequency masking that makes it worth a watch. During the month of November, Gullfoss is 40% off. Be aware, though, that this plugin uses Pace copy protection and requires an iLok account. For me, that means Gullfoss will never be part of my collection. Fortunately, I have other, non-iLok, processors that resolve frequency masking well enough.3 points

IK is pleased to announce a new version of the IK Product Manager available to improve the experience of all IK virtual instrument users. From today, you can reload any of your instrument sound files at any time with version 1.0.10 of the IK Product Manager. There are no more fees or time restrictions for these downloads. Until now, if you didn't or couldn't download all of your IK virtual instrument sounds files within a 180-day timeframe following registration, you'd be required to purchase a "Sounds Download Reactivation Credit" for an additional 180 days to download the sounds. We trust this new policy is welcome news for many IK users. We still recommend that you back up any sound files you download, but they'll be in IK Product Manager if you need them again. IK Multimedia Instructions To get the latest version, launch IK Product Manager and follow the prompts to update. Or for new installations, you can download IK Product Manager here.2 points
